Technical Context
The T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 implements a single-channel undervoltage (UV) detection architecture with fixed internal voltage divider, enabling direct connection to 12V/24V automotive battery rails without external resistors. Its SENSE pin compares monitored voltage against a 30V threshold with 5% hysteresis (±1.5V), while VDD and SENSE operate independently-allowing VDD to be powered from a lower-voltage domain.
Timing is controlled via two external capacitors: CTS sets sense delay (1.28ms–1.28s range), and CTR sets reset release delay (12.8ms–12.8s range). The open-drain RESET output requires an external pull-up and asserts low on UV fault, deasserting only after CTR delay once SENSE recovers beyond 30V + hysteresis.

FAQ
What is the exact undervoltage threshold and hysteresis of T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1?
The T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 has a fixed 30V undervoltage threshold with ±1.5V (5%) hysteresis, meaning it asserts reset when SENSE drops below 30V and releases reset only after SENSE rises above 31.5V. This specification is guaranteed across –40°C to +125°C ambient temperature per AEC-Q100 Grade 1 testing.
Does T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 require external resistors to set its 30V threshold?
No, T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 integrates a precision internal voltage divider optimized for 30V undervoltage detection, eliminating external resistors and associated leakage current errors. External resistors are optional only if custom thresholds are needed-though not applicable to this fixed 30V variant.
Can T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 monitor voltages higher than its VDD supply?
Yes, T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 supports independent VDD and SENSE voltage domains: VDD may be supplied from a low-voltage domain (e.g., 3.3V) while SENSE monitors up to 65V battery rails. This enables flexible power architecture design without level-shifting circuitry.
What is the function of the CTS and CTR pins on T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1?
CTS (Pin 10) sets the sense delay time-connecting a capacitor to ground configures UV detection delay from 1.28ms to 1.28s. CTR/MR (Pin 9) sets reset release delay (12.8ms–12.8s) and doubles as manual reset: driving it low forces immediate RESET assertion regardless of SENSE state.
Is T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 qualified for automotive safety-critical systems?
Yes, TPS3760AE95DYYRQ1 is Functional Safety-Capable with documentation available to support ISO 26262 ASIL-B system-level safety analysis. It meets AEC-Q100 Grade 1 requirements (–40°C to +125°C), HBM ESD Level 2, and CDM Level C7B-enabling use in telematics, cluster, and body control modules.
